I usually get around 300-450ish fps in Minecraft, 80-100 in GTA, etc...
Yesterday I logged on(to Minecraft) and my frames were under 100 and were frequently spiking. This has happened in every game and I have been forced to decrease the resolution(by a lot) to make games playable. I get more fps on my laptop, which is VERY bad.

Specs:
Software: Windows 10
GPU: GTX 1080
CPU: Intel Core i7 4790K
RAM: 16 Gigabytes
Storage: Samsung 850 EVO 500 GB
Motherboard: ASUS B85M-g R2.0
I am starting to think it's either my CPU or my motherboard that is bottlenecking my graphics card. If I'm wrong or if you have any fixes please reply.

And most likely not working anymore. Do you have a spare psu u can try on? One that is healthy?

Had any Windows updates in the meantime? Maybe they broke something in the last update...

I wouldn't worry about bottlenecking a desktop i7 even if it's 4th gen (damn old now) but you can Google if it does. (Although, if it would have, it would have done so from the start).

Any swollen capacitors on that mobo? Maybe that gtx1080 drew too much power through it....
